A flaw was found in Undertow. A potential security issue in flow control
handling by the browser over http/2 may potentially cause overhead or a
denial of service in the server. The highest threat from this vulnerability
is availability. This flaw affects Undertow versions prior to 2.0.40.Final
and prior to 2.2.11.Final.
